+static int show_commit(struct commit *commit, struct rev_info *revs)
+{
+	struct commit_list *parents = commit->parents;
+	struct commit *parent;
+	int found = 0, saved_fmt;
+	struct diff_flags saved_flags = revs->diffopt.flags;
+
+	/* Always show if we're not in "follow" mode with a single file. */
+	if (!ctx.qry.follow)
+		return 1;
+
+	/*
+	 * In "follow" mode, we don't show merges.  This is consistent with
+	 * "git log --follow -- <file>".
+	 */
+	if (parents && parents->next)
+		return 0;
+
+	/*
+	 * If this is the root commit, do what rev_info tells us.
+	 */
+	if (!parents)
+		return revs->show_root_diff;
+
+	/* When we get here we have precisely one parent. */
+	parent = parents->item;
+	/* If we can't parse the commit, let print_commit() report an error. */
+	if (parse_commit(parent))
+		return 1;
+
+	files = 0;
+	add_lines = 0;
+	rem_lines = 0;
+
+	revs->diffopt.flags.recursive = 1;
+	diff_tree_oid(&parent->maybe_tree->object.oid,
+		      &commit->maybe_tree->object.oid,
+		      "", &revs->diffopt);
+	diffcore_std(&revs->diffopt);
+
+	found = !diff_queue_is_empty();
+	saved_fmt = revs->diffopt.output_format;
+	revs->diffopt.output_format = DIFF_FORMAT_CALLBACK;
+	revs->diffopt.format_callback = cgit_diff_tree_cb;
+	revs->diffopt.format_callback_data = handle_rename;
+	diff_flush(&revs->diffopt);
+	revs->diffopt.output_format = saved_fmt;
+	revs->diffopt.flags = saved_flags;
+
+	lines_counted = 1;
+	return found;
+}
